As an Employability Trainer, you will play a crucial role in empowering our students to develop the skills and confidence necessary to excel in the workplace. You will have the opportunity to work both on-site and offsite within the community, fostering valuable connections with our referral partners. Main Duties

Co-ordinate employability skills programme delivery for a rolling caseload of students in a wide range of sector specific programmes such as Business Administration, Customer Service, Hospitality, Adult Social Care, Digital Skills etc. Provide recruitment and selection support to build your caseload of students. Provide both academic and pastoral support to students, working with them to raise their ambition and aspiration, ensuring they realise their full potential. Undertake all aspects of student assessment including initial assessments, internal verification and liaison with external verifiers and awarding bodies as required. Comply with the college’s maths and English strategy, maintaining your ability to embed both subjects into your teaching practice. Work with colleagues responsible for student services to deliver an overall student experience, which engages, inspires and prepares students for the world of work. Work with the Team Leader and Quality to continually strive for excellence and improve standards. Engage proactively with internal and external stakeholders to maximise opportunities for employer engagement in the learning process. Personal Specification

Maths and English qualifications to GCSE Grade C or equivalent or ability to achieve. Previous experience of working within the Employability sector. Experience of training others in non-traditional teaching environments. A1 Assessors Award/PTLLS or similar qualifications are desired but not essential.
